    1. Top-Down Sales Model:
    - usually for a System of Record SaaS with large enterprise software contracts
    - long sales cycle with multiple meetings
    - large deal size
    - transforms the company (your product is core to their workflow)
    - long term deal
    2. Bottoms-Up Sales Model:
    - AKA Product Led Growth
    - Get users to start using your product individually
    - Then incentivize them to spread it within their company
    - Low CAC
    - No Complicated Sales Process
    - Warm Sales Leads
    3. Land and Expand Sales Model:
    - Really Engaged Customer
    - Doing a Pilot/Trial for a subset of users within the Company
    - Smaller and Faster Deal
    - TK prefers "Plan the Wedding" approach
    - That involves moving from pilot to land and expand, methodically
